Best firewall software of 2024
Bitdefender Total Security isn't just for protecting Windows users either, but can also be used to protect against attacks on Android, macOS, and iOS as well. Even better, a single product license allows you to use the software on up to 5 different devices, so you can use Bitdefender Total Security for your home PC as well as smartphone.
Best Free Firewalls for Windows, Mac & Android in 2024
Best of all, Bitdefender’s firewall is available in its free plan, meaning you don’t need a subscription to use it. Note, however, that getting a premium plan does increase overall security. Pricing for Bitdefender starts at just $29.99/year, but I found that its $49.99/year Total Security plan offers the best value.
